Intel Core i7 9700F vs AMD Ryzen 5 7500F

We compared two desktop CPUs: Intel Core i7 9700F with 8 cores 3.0GHz and AMD Ryzen 5 7500F with 6 cores 3.7G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 5 7500F 's Advantages
Released 4 years and 3 months late
Higher specification of memory (DDR5-5200 vs DDR4-2666)
Larger memory bandwidth (83.2GB/s vs 41.6GB/s)
Newer PCIe version (5 vs 3.0)
Higher base frequency (3.7GHz vs 3.0GHz)
Larger L3 cache size (32MB vs 12MB)
